    63, WATSON DRIVE, SCARTHO TOP, GRIMSBY, DN33 3FR

    This semi-detached freehold property on Watson Drive last sold in March 2025 for £259,995. Based on price growth in the DN33 district since then, its estimated current value is £259,995 — placing it in the 40th percentile nationally and the 84th percentile within DN33. The property covers 106 m² (1,141 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,453 per m². The EPC rating is B,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— DN33

    DN33 covers the coastal areas around Cleethorpes and Grimsby in North Lincolnshire, situated on the Humber estuary. It is a seaside and industrial community with established residential neighbourhoods and strong ties to maritime heritage.
